a new game mode, giving inf more a battle feel rather then it jus being DM, for what i miss most about inf now is a goal for the missions.

I'd like to see push missions like in FA but read carefull... not quite the same.

-It starts basically out like this... there are several "push points" on each map (same as in FA).
-Each team member will start with 1 live, meaning if they die they will stay dead.
-when the first player of a team dies a counter will start to tick signalling the time till the new wave (i.e. new respawn).
-When one team caps a push point held by the enemy team all dead players respawn (a new wave/resinforcements) this is for both teams so ALL dead players respawn.
-the players that capture the point (i.e. all live players within a specified radius of the cap point) should get some sort of a bonus (to encourage ppl trying to cap the point).
-when one team is completely wiped out (all players killed before they get reinforcements), the oposing team will get a bonus and those who are still alive will get a bonus on top of that. And both teams get new waves.

notes:

To accomodate such battles a map would have to be somewhat linear tho not as much as the FA maps since the UT engine simply allows for more open maps. This would really work wonders on a urban or jungle style map with plenty of hiding places and places to take cover.

In FA you have ammo boxes... but don't add em to INF, it's not very realistic IMO the survivors can take the equipment from the fallen or get ammo from their friends (they will be able to reequip while waiting to respawn).

prhaps it's a good idea to give ALL players that are alive when a cap point changes hands a bonus, to promote ppl falling back a bit instead of putting up suicide defenses.
